Output 8e17d0e5506c3f292d16c545432bcede7d72dccc19b1c93c7094bd5c47ba40e0:0

value
2496378994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2264b6c501c46ca383c82391afacd00c021c8e8e OP_EQUAL
address
34psYnyUZyyMiHjrg1mq1xiSf7yawWB99t
transaction
8e17d0e5506c3f292d16c545432bcede7d72dccc19b1c93c7094bd5c47ba40e0
confirmations
380947
spent
true